Gangshu Chen is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Polymers and Plastics and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Gangshu Chen has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 463 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 7 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 2 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Gangshu Chen’s work include Perovskite Materials and Applications (8 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(7 papers) and Organic Light-Emitting Diodes Research (2 papers). Gangshu Chen is often cited by papers focused on Perovskite Materials and Applications (8 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(7 papers) and Organic Light-Emitting Diodes Research (2 papers). Gangshu Chen collaborates with scholars based in China, Macao and Germany. Gangshu Chen's co-authors include Yiqiang Zhang, Pengwei Li, Meng Su, Yanlin Song, Xutang Tao, Xiaolong Liu, Chao Liang, Fengyu Li, Guichuan Xing and Yanlin Song and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ces and Small.
